Darius Rucker will be the headline performer for the upcoming SEC Championship Game on Dec. 2 in Atlanta, Georgia. The Diamond-certified, three-time Grammy award-winning singer, songwriter, and guitarist is the main act of the T-Mobile SEC Championship Concert.

The pre-game concert begins at 12 p.m. EST and will be televised during the SEC Championship rendition of the Marty & McGee show. The 57-year-old Rucker, who attended the University of South Carolina, is thrilled to perform before the major college football event.

“I always say there are two times of the year: football season and waiting for football season. I’ve loved getting to be part of College GameDay all year and I can’t think of a better way to finish off the season than at the SEC Championship,” Rucker said to SECSports.com. “See y’all there!”

As it currently stands, the projected matchup would be between No. 2 Georgia and No. 8 Alabama for the right to capture the SEC crown. Both programs are 6-0 in SEC play this season and have plenty of heated history with each other.

The last time the programs faced off in the SEC title game in 2021, Alabama beat Georgia 41-24. However, Georgia still went on to win the first of 2 back-to-back national titles.
